ReplaySorcery features and specs

  • Open Source
    ReplaySorcery is open-source software, meaning it can be freely used, modified, and distributed. This allows for community contributions and improvements.
  • Lightweight
    Designed to be a lightweight application, it aims to have minimal impact on system performance compared to other recording software.
  • Linux Compatibility
    ReplaySorcery is specifically built for Linux, providing a native solution for users on this platform where options might be limited.
  • Automatic Recording
    The software is designed to automatically capture gameplay with a simple keybind, making it easy to save highlights without manual intervention.

Possible disadvantages of ReplaySorcery

  • Limited Platform Support
    ReplaySorcery is currently only available for Linux, which restricts its accessibility for users of other operating systems like Windows or macOS.
  • Feature Set
    While lightweight, ReplaySorcery may lack some advanced features found in more robust recording software, such as extensive editing tools or streaming capabilities.
  • Community and Support
    As it is a community-driven project, users might experience less formal support options compared to commercial software, potentially leading to longer resolution times for issues.
  • Setup Complexity
    Setting up ReplaySorcery may require more technical knowledge compared to mainstream software, which can be a barrier for less tech-savvy users.
